Photon adding and subtracting and Schroedinger-cat generation in conditional output measurement on a beam splitter

The problem of photon adding and subtracting is studied, using conditional output measurement on a beam splitter. It is shown that for various classes of states the corresponding photon-added and -subtracted states can be prepared. Analytical results are presented, with special emphasis on photon-added and -subtracted squeezed vacuum states, which are found to represent two different types of Schroedinger-cat-like states. Effects of realistic photocounting and Fock-state preparation are discussed.
